Software package for peptides designing and prediction. In silico approach for predicting toxicity of peptides and proteins. Used for predicting peptide toxicity or non toxicity, minimum mutations in peptides for increasing or decreasing their toxicity, toxic regions in proteins.
Interactive Python based interface to Rosetta molecular modeling suite. Stand alone Python based implementation of Rosetta molecular modeling package that allows users to write custom structure prediction and design algorithms using major Rosetta sampling and scoring functions.

Framework and software to estimate time varying reproduction numbers during epidemics. Tools to quantify transmissibility throughout epidemic from analysis of time series of incidence. Used to estimate time varying instantaneous reproduction numbers from incidence time series.
Software package to analyse nucleotide sequence data and identify evidence of genetic recombination. RDP3 is version of RDP program for characterizing recombination events in DNA-sequence alignments. RDP4 is version of RDP program for detection and analysis of recombination patterns in virus genomes.

Software package as automated MATLAB based trainable image cell segmentation, fluorescence quantification and analysis suite. Used for high throughput time lapse fluorescence microscopy of in vivo bacterial cells. Robust image segmentation, analysis and lineage tracking of bacterial cells.
Web server for protein structure prediction, refinement, and related methods. First rebuilds side chains and performs side-chain repacking and subsequent overall structure relaxation by molecular dynamics simulation.
Web server to predict discontinuous B cell epitopes from protein three dimensional structures.
Neural network and web server, which determines cysteine oxidation state and disulfide connectivity of protein, given only its amino acid sequence. Used to predict disulfide connectivity topology. Predicts which half-cystines are covalently bound to which other half-cystines. DiANNA 1.1 is extension of DiANNA web server for ternary cysteine classification.

Brainarray custom CDFs for processing raw Affymetrix data. Used to map probe to probesets. Oligonucleotide probes on GeneChips are reorganized based on latest genome and transcriptome information.

Calculation is based on various druglikeness rules like Lipinski's rule, MDDR-like rule, Veber rule, Ghose filter, BBB rule, CMC-50 like rule and Quantitative Estimate of Drug-likeness (QED). Uses Chemistry Development Kit (CDK), Java library for descriptor calculation. Used for fast calculation of drug like properties of molecule.
Broad range of cheminformatics software tools supporting molecule manipulation and processing, including SMILES and SDfile conversion, normalization of molecules, generation of tautomers, molecule fragmentation, calculation of various molecular properties needed in QSAR, molecular modelling and drug design, high quality molecule depiction, molecular database tools supporting substructure and similarity searches. Molinspiration tools are platform independent and may be run on any PC, Mac, UNIX or LINUX machine. Software is distributed in form of engines, which may be used as stand-alone computational engines, used to power web-based tools, or incorporated into larger in-house Java applications.
Web app to generate possible distributions of data matching given mean, SD, sample size, and range. Used for recovering data from summary statistics. Implementation of SPRITE in R programming environment.
